About 阴山禁地
Stepping into the haunting landscapes of Yinshan Jindi, audiences are treated to a visceral exploration of folklore and survival that pushes the boundaries of contemporary Chinese genre cinema. This adventure thriller marks a significant moment for the production team, as it leans heavily into the dark, atmospheric aesthetics that have become a hallmark of the regional suspense market. By weaving together elements of psychological tension and high-stakes exploration, the film distinguishes itself from standard action fare, opting instead for a gritty, grounded approach to the supernatural. Du Yiheng and Dai Xiangyu anchor the narrative with performances that emphasize the physical and mental toll of navigating forbidden territories, grounding the fantastical premise in a palpable sense of human vulnerability.
The film feels particularly relevant in the current cinematic landscape, where viewers are increasingly gravitating toward stories that blend historical myths with modern survivalist sensibilities. It serves as a strong entry for those who enjoy the claustrophobic dread found in classic expedition thrillers, yet it avoids the tropes of generic monster movies by focusing on the mystery of the environment itself. The direction prioritizes mood and pacing, ensuring that the tension remains consistent without relying solely on sudden shocks.
